Squiffy

De WikiCAAD, la enciclopedia aventurera.

(Diferencias entre revisiones)
(Página creada con ''''Squiffy''' es una herramienta de programación creada por Alex Warren en 2014 que permite crear ficciones interactivas desarrolladas de forma similar a l...')
(Enlaces externos)
 
(19 ediciones intermedias no se muestran.)
Línea 1: Línea 1:
-
'''Squiffy''' es una herramienta de programación creada por Alex Warren en [[:Categoría:2014|2014]] que permite crear ficciones interactivas desarrolladas de forma similar a los clásicos [[libro juego|libros de Elige tu propia aventura]].  
+
[[Imagen:Squiffy.png|200px|thumb|Logo de '''Squiffy''']]'''Squiffy''' es una herramienta de programación creada por Alex Warren en [[:Categoría:2014|2014]] que permite crear ficciones interactivas tipo [[hiperrelato]] desarrolladas de forma similar a los clásicos [[libro juego|libros de Elige tu propia aventura]].  
==Características técnicas==
==Características técnicas==
Squiffy está desarrollado en [[wikipedia:es:HTML|HTML]] y [[wikipedia:es:JavaScript|JavaScript]]. Para su funcionamiento sólo necesita un [[Wikipedia:es:navegador web|navegador web]] compatible con esa tecnología.
Squiffy está desarrollado en [[wikipedia:es:HTML|HTML]] y [[wikipedia:es:JavaScript|JavaScript]]. Para su funcionamiento sólo necesita un [[Wikipedia:es:navegador web|navegador web]] compatible con esa tecnología.
-
Crear un librojuego con Squiffy es tan sencillo como ir creando secciones (las páginas del libro) o pasajes (pequeños textos que salen al pulsar en enlaces pero que no son páginas en sí, sino texto añadido a la página actual).
+
Crear un librojuego con Squiffy es tan sencillo como ir creando:
 +
 
 +
*secciones: las páginas del libro
 +
*pasajes: pequeños textos que salen al pulsar en enlaces pero que no son páginas en sí, sino texto añadido a la página actual
Para enlazar las secciones basta con poner el texto entre dobles corchetes, mientras que para enlazar pasajes basta con poner el texto entre corchetes. Por ejemplo:
Para enlazar las secciones basta con poner el texto entre dobles corchetes, mientras que para enlazar pasajes basta con poner el texto entre corchetes. Por ejemplo:
-
<pre>Si quieres atacar al [dragón] pasa a la <nowiki>[[página 7]]</nowiki></pre>
+
<pre><nowiki>[[página actual]]</nowiki>:
 +
Si quieres atacar al [dragón] pasa a la <nowiki>[[página siguiente]]</nowiki></pre>
Luego, se describe más abajo la sección o enlace de esta manera:
Luego, se describe más abajo la sección o enlace de esta manera:
-
<pre><nowiki>[[página 7]]:</nowiki>
+
<pre><nowiki>[[página actual]]</nowiki>:
-
Te enfrentas al dragón, pero te despedaza.
+
Si quieres atacar al [dragón] pasa a la <nowiki>[[página siguiente]]</nowiki>
[dragón]:
[dragón]:
Es enorme y todo verde.
Es enorme y todo verde.
 +
 +
<nowiki>[[página siguiente]]:</nowiki>
 +
Te enfrentas al dragón, pero te despedaza.
</pre>
</pre>
-
El relato puede complementarse con variable internas (puntajes, secciones visitadas, etc.) y formatearse o agregar imágenes con notación [http://daringfireball.net/projects/markdown/syntax Markdown].
+
El editor de Squiffy genera luego código fuente en HTML y JavaScript que puede usarse en offline con un navegador o bien colgarse de una página web.
 +
 
 +
==Edición avanzada y complementos==
 +
El relato puede complementarse con variable internas (puntajes, secciones visitadas, etc.) y formatearse o agregar imágenes con notación [[Wikipedia:es:Markdown|Markdown]].
 +
 
 +
Es posible asimismo hacer edición avanzada, modificando el código JavaScript y las hojas de estilo [[Wikipedia:es:CSS|CSS]] generadas por la herramienta.
-
El editor de Squiffy general luego código fuente en HTML y JavaScript que puede usarse en navegador offline o bien colgarse de una página web.
+
==Enlaces de interés==
 +
*[[Hiperrelato]]
 +
*[[Librojuego]]
==Enlaces externos==
==Enlaces externos==
-
*[http://textadventures.co.uk/squiffy Web] de Squiffy, con descargas para editores y documentación (en inglés).
+
*[http://textadventures.co.uk/squiffy Web] de Squiffy, con descargas para editores y documentación (en inglés)
-
*[http://textadventures.co.uk/squiffy/editor Editor online] de Squiffy
+
*[http://ifwiki.org/index.php/Squiffy Ficha] en ifwiki.org (en inglés)
 +
*[http://textadventures.co.uk/squiffy/editor Editor online] de Squiffy (en inglés)
 +
*[http://forum.textadventures.co.uk/viewforum.php?f=24 Foro] para desarrolladores de Squiffy (en inglés)
 +
*[https://github.com/textadventures/squiffy Fuentes] de Squiffy en GitHub
-
[[Categoría:Creación de Aventuras]][[Categoría:Hiperrelatos]][[Categoría:Programación de Aventuras]][[Categoría:Herramientas de programación]] [[Categoría:Libro Juego]]
+
[[Categoría:Creación de Aventuras]][[Categoría:Programación de Aventuras]] [[Categoría:Squiffy]][[Categoría:Herramientas de programación]] [[Categoría:Libro Juego]]

Última versión de 10:51 6 jul 2016

Logo de Squiffy
Squiffy es una herramienta de programación creada por Alex Warren en 2014 que permite crear ficciones interactivas tipo hiperrelato desarrolladas de forma similar a los clásicos libros de Elige tu propia aventura.

Contenido

Características técnicas

Squiffy está desarrollado en HTML y JavaScript. Para su funcionamiento sólo necesita un navegador web compatible con esa tecnología.

Crear un librojuego con Squiffy es tan sencillo como ir creando:

  • secciones: las páginas del libro
  • pasajes: pequeños textos que salen al pulsar en enlaces pero que no son páginas en sí, sino texto añadido a la página actual

Para enlazar las secciones basta con poner el texto entre dobles corchetes, mientras que para enlazar pasajes basta con poner el texto entre corchetes. Por ejemplo:

[[página actual]]:
Si quieres atacar al [dragón] pasa a la [[página siguiente]]

Luego, se describe más abajo la sección o enlace de esta manera:

[[página actual]]:
Si quieres atacar al [dragón] pasa a la [[página siguiente]]

[dragón]:
Es enorme y todo verde.

[[página siguiente]]:
Te enfrentas al dragón, pero te despedaza.

El editor de Squiffy genera luego código fuente en HTML y JavaScript que puede usarse en offline con un navegador o bien colgarse de una página web.

Edición avanzada y complementos

El relato puede complementarse con variable internas (puntajes, secciones visitadas, etc.) y formatearse o agregar imágenes con notación Markdown.

Es posible asimismo hacer edición avanzada, modificando el código JavaScript y las hojas de estilo CSS generadas por la herramienta.

Enlaces de interés

Enlaces externos

  • Web de Squiffy, con descargas para editores y documentación (en inglés)
  • Ficha en ifwiki.org (en inglés)
  • Editor online de Squiffy (en inglés)
  • Foro para desarrolladores de Squiffy (en inglés)
  • Fuentes de Squiffy en GitHub
Herramientas personales